There’s a particular kind of honesty that comes from sitting inside something difficult and choosing to speak anyway. And on his new single ‘Free From You’, Aidan Frenkel leans fully into that space by delivering a track that feels like a turning point captured in real time.

Where his earlier release ‘No Peace’ introduced a sense of internal unrest, ‘Free From You’ pushes the narrative forward with quiet defiance. Throughout, it lives in that fragile yet crucial moment where something shifts internally, exploring the decision to resist and the decision to reclaim space.

Sonically, the track mirrors this tension. There’s a push and pull between restraint and release, with the arrangement allowing emotion to build gradually rather than explode all at once. The production feels intimate, giving the artist’s voice room to sit front and centre. It’s this closeness that makes the song land so effectively; where nothing feels exaggerated, and nothing needs to be.

Lyrically, ‘Free From You’ navigates the complicated relationship between identity and mental health. Rather than framing anxiety or OCD as something easily overcome, Aidan approaches it as something that can feel overwhelming, all-consuming, and deeply personal. But within that weight, the song finds its core message of freedom as a choice made in spite of uncertainty.

There’s a subtle but important shift in perspective here, as the track acknowledges the messiness, the setbacks, and the lack of clarity. And in doing so, it becomes far more relatable. It speaks to anyone who has ever felt defined by something they’re trying to outgrow, capturing the complexity of pushing back against it.

Beyond the music itself, ‘Free From You’ also sits within a wider vision. Through The Unspoken Project, Aidan Frenkel is building an environment where artists can explore and share the realities behind their work. That intention adds another layer to the song, reinforcing its role as part of a broader conversation.

In all, ‘Free From You’ honours the struggle it comes from, all while quietly and powerfully choosing not to be ruled by it.
